The Position

As a Senior Software Engineer PMQ you will be dealing with complaints concerning Digital Solutions quality &  performance of Hospital/Laboratory Information Systems (HIS/LIS), medical data networks, middleware solutions and data communication, apps, algorithms. 

As a member of the Digital Solutions Chapter, you will be working in a very transversal Software environment having the opportunity to work with cutting edge  technologies and different programming languages for on-premise and cloud-based software. You need to be able to read and understand source code in order to find out the root cause/causal factor of a SW malfunction/SW issue, and also be able to learn about Software requirements, fixing bugs process (even if you will not fix them)  and general code maintenance, all of it in an Agile environment where you could contribute with your own ideas and proposals in a team continuously improving

Main tasks:

  • Accountable for the timely handling of individual cases (Inquiry, Complaint, Potential Reportable and Safety issues) according to ISO Quality System requirements and regulations, and needs of the Country Organizations including creation, acceptance, classification, investigation, complete documentation, on-site trouble-shooting and resolution of cases.

  • Resolves cases in the assigned area, potentially requiring consultation with more senior team members on technical or process-related aspects.

  • Assumes responsibility to ensure, by collaborating and interfacing with the BA and global and/or local functions, appropriate measures from cases are derived, including, but not limited to workarounds, in a timely manner.

  • May provide audit and inspection support as requested.

  • May contribute to the creation of regular reports to document on-market product quality and performance, to escalate critical issues to the responsible Life Cycle Teams and to define pro-active measures.

  • May support regular review of quality of case handling and analyze feedback on customer satisfaction to permanently optimize processes to increase quality and efficiency standards with a focus on customer, compliance and continuous improvement.

  • Assumes responsibility to ensure risk assessments for product quality issues are complete.

  • Participate in the on-boarding and mentoring activities of new employees and team members as assigned.

  • Interface with Affiliates and assumes responsibility for timely communication of quality related information to the Country Organizations. Supports initiatives and measures to maintain enhanced interfaces with country organizations and regional representatives.

  • Responsible for experimental design of complaint investigations, conducts investigation experiments. May partner with internal Roche Global Functions (i.e. Operations, Research and Development, CDMA).

  • Analyzes data using statistical measures for determining a potential product performance issue.

  • Responsible for escalating cases which cannot be directly resolved to appropriate levels and initiating further investigation and communicates case derived information as appropriate.

  • May initiate complaint CAPAs and/or nonconformities and perform any assigned CAPA tasks.

  • Assumes responsibility for timely communication of quality related information to the Country Organizations.

  • Proficiency in English (B-level), expressed communication skills and intercultural competence.

  • May represent the PMQ on cross team meetings and projects.

  • Ensures cases are compliant and conform to established quality processes, standards, and regulations.

  • Supports product teams by providing information from cases in order to update product documentation.

  • Contributes to initial and continuous knowledge transfer from manufacturer, R&D or GCS for new products in the project phase to ensure availability of comprehensive system knowledge.

  • Creates “notifications” (Bulletins and communications to affiliates and ultimately customers via the local organizations), approves notifications received.

  • May browse the code repository and consult source code files when required to ensure a correct investigation but never making any modifications in the repository or the checked-in source code.

  • May act as a coach for colleagues with less experience and provides guidance and feedback to other case owners on the case handling processes and product technical knowledge.

  • May lead or contribute with skills to projects as e.g.SQUADs/community of practises.

  • May act as a proxy for the Principal role.

  • Works autonomously with minimal supervision.

Requirements:

  • You have a Graduate Degree from a University for Information Technology (IT) or Biomedical Engineering or from a Professional Education and Training College (Higher Technical School) or equivalent professional experience

  • You successfully passed a vocational training in Information Technology or Biomedical Engineering

  • Work experience in the area of information technology in either 1st or 2nd level support or R&D related functions

  • Strong communication skills in English (written and spoken) are essential

  • You are able to read and understand source code in a programming language.

  • You have a passion for clean and structured code and solid future-proof architectures.

  • You have in mind testing strategies.

  • You are able to debug source code of different programming languages to understand the root cause of reported issues.

  • Knowledge of other database engines is a plus

  • Knowledge of IVD regulatory requirements and quality practices, especially in the area of complaint management (e.g., 21 CFR 820.198, ISO 10002, ISO 9001, ISO 13485) is a plus

  • Knowledge of the diagnostic market is desired

  • 2+ years of related experience with thorough technical knowledge
